What was Nero doing. Does Countdown or the movie answer this? Was Nero just hanging out near the singularity being bitter? Why didn't he and his crew age, or get over their gripe? Did it take that long for Spock to come threw or what?

I believe there was an entire subplot about Nero being on a Klingon prison planet & then escaping, which was cut from the theatrical release of the film. I have seen some production stills of Nero fighting Klingon guards. This would better explain his whereabouts for 25 years.
